Do AI Search Visitors Really Convert Better?

The rate is real, the volume is thin, and the per-engine table you have been shown is one company's analytics.

Zach ChmaelLast updated August 31, 2026

TL;DR

Every figure I can find in the public record showing AI search visitors converting several times better than organic traffic comes from one company's own analytics, on one property, over one window. Take the pattern seriously and leave someone else's multiple out of your own forecast. The rate really is high, for a structural reason you can verify yourself, and that same reason is why it does not survive extrapolation.

The short answer: yes, assistant-referred visits usually convert at a higher rate than other channels on the same site, because the assistant did the qualifying before the click. No, that rate does not scale, because the volume is small and the per-engine mix reshuffles month to month. Measure the rate and the raw count together, or you will make a budget decision on a denominator of forty sessions.

The demand behind those visits is real. G2 found AI chatbots are now the single largest influence on B2B shortlists, 51% of software buyers now begin research inside an AI chatbot, and one-third of buyers purchased from a vendor they had never heard of before an assistant introduced them. What is contested is not whether the channel matters. It is what the conversion rate proves.

Do visitors from ChatGPT and AI search actually convert?

Where sites have published a comparison, the rate is usually higher than organic search over the same period, and every such publication is first-party. The mechanism is selection. The visitor arrives after an assistant has already answered the surface question and named you, so the people who click are the subset who still had a reason to. That subset is smaller and further along than the equivalent slice of organic arrivals, which is enough on its own to lift a conversion rate.

What the public record does not contain is a clean cross-industry conversion comparison. The multiples that circulate are first-party disclosures from vendors reporting on their own sites, where the audience, the conversion definition, and the measurement window are all chosen by whoever published the number. Treat them as existence proofs: evidence the effect showed up on someone's property, and no more than that.

The distinction matters most when a champion carries the number into a leadership meeting. "Assistant-referred visits convert better than organic" is defensible from your own data within a quarter. "They convert twenty times better, so fund this" is a claim about your property that you have not measured, and it fails on the first question a finance lead asks.

Why does an AI-referred visit convert at a higher rate?

Because the assistant absorbed the top of your funnel, and what reaches you is what survived it. 6sense found 58% of buyers engaged sellers sooner to clarify AI-related capabilities; that research measured how buyers research, not how assistant referrals behave, so earlier engagement is a plausible explanation for the rate you observe and not a measured cause of it.

The shape of the conversation before the click explains the rest. In a study of 670 English commercial multi-turn conversations alongside 7,463 public ones, the final prompt carried a median 35.6% of the session's unique user-side content vocabulary, and 50.3% of commercial conversations kept explicit request dimensions only in the history instead of restating them. By the time your name surfaces, the requirements have been stated, refined, and narrowed.

Shortlists behave the same way. 6sense found buyers already know 3.8 of the roughly 5 vendors they evaluate, so most of the field is set before your site is ever opened. That research measured shortlist composition, not the intent of assistant-referred clicks, which makes the shortlist a plausible mechanism for the rate you see and leaves your own segment as the only evidence for it.

So the high rate is honest and it is also circular. You are measuring people who were pre-qualified by a system you do not control, which tells you about the filter. It says little about how much more of this traffic you could win by spending more.

How much of your traffic is this, actually?

Small, growing quickly in percentage terms, and easy to overstate from a low base. Semrush's 2026 AI Visibility Index analyzed 126 million US AI search prompts across ChatGPT, Gemini, Google AI Mode and AI Overviews between January and April 2026, and reports Adobe data putting AI traffic to US retail sites up 1,324% from October 2024 to May 2026. Four-figure growth on a base near zero is still a thin slice of sessions. That is retail; no equivalent B2B series is published, which is exactly why your own denominator is the only one that applies.

The audience underneath it is large. OpenAI reported roughly 800 million people using its system, and Gartner predicted search engine volume would fall 25% by 2026. None of it makes assistant referrals a large share of your sessions this quarter.

The corrective worth putting in the deck comes from the same buyer research: 6sense's 2025 B2B Buyer Experience Report found language model usage explained less than 2% of the variability in buying group size, vendors evaluated, cycle length, and buyer-provider interactions. Buyers changed where they research, while the mechanics of how they buy held steady.

Can anyone give you an engine-by-engine conversion breakdown?

Not from published third-party research, and this piece will not invent one. The public work measures citation and visibility behavior per engine, not conversion per engine, and the two are not interchangeable. Every per-engine conversion table I can find is one company's analytics on one property, which makes it evidence about that company.

What the public data does support is that the engines differ enough that averaging them hides the story. Semrush found ChatGPT cites an average of 15 sources per response while Gemini cites about 3, and that only 36 brands held visibility across every platform it tracked. Citation density that different should not be assumed to produce identical click behavior, which is reason enough to keep the rows apart.

Month-to-month movement is real and partly noise. A variance-components study of 12,933 model responses found pure within-prompt resampling accounted for 34.8% of variance while brand identity accounted for 1.5%, and work on quantifying uncertainty in AI visibility reaches the same place with confidence intervals. SparkToro found AI engines highly inconsistent when recommending brands, and recommendation lists rarely repeat exactly.

The practical consequence is blunt. A per-engine conversion rate built on a few dozen sessions per engine per month is a rounding error.

How do you measure this on your own property?

Start with the segment, because the platform now hands you one. Google Analytics added an AI Assistant default channel group covering traffic from ChatGPT, Gemini, DeepSeek, Copilot and Grok, so the split no longer needs a hand-maintained referral list. Break that channel out by source so each engine gets its own row.

Then fix the definition before you compare anything. GA4 defines session key event rate as sessions in which a key event happened divided by total sessions, and engagement rate as engaged sessions over total sessions. Pick one, apply it identically to the assistant channel and to organic search, and report absolute counts beside every rate.

Run it for a quarter before drawing a line through the points. A rate computed on forty sessions swings several points when three people change their minds.

Two caveats belong in the same slide. Last-click attribution will credit the assistant for a decision built across many touches it never saw: the model named you at the end of a process a webinar, a peer recommendation and three earlier visits had already advanced, and the assistant collects the whole balance in your report. In the other direction, a share of assistant traffic arrives with no referrer at all and lands in direct, so the session count you divide by is smaller than the traffic the channel actually sent, and the rate sits on an incomplete denominator. The two errors push opposite ways, and neither has a published correction factor you can apply to your own numbers. Report the segment as a directional read, put both caveats on the slide beside it, and give the raw counts as much room in the conversation as the percentage gets.

What does this evidence not justify?

It does not justify a rewrite program aimed at the phrasing of your pages. C-SEO Bench (NeurIPS 2025) tested ten conversational-SEO methods and found only 3 of 54 unilateral conditions produced statistically significant citation-rank gains, across two tasks and six domains. Most of what gets sold as conversational-SEO optimization did not move the outcome under controlled conditions.

It does not justify treating your own site as the whole battleground either. Profound found 57% of AI citations point to sources brands do not control, and Seer found 87% of SearchGPT citations matched Bing's top results. The visit that converted well began with a source you may not own and a retrieval step you did not touch.

And it does not justify one summary number on a dashboard. The IAB's framework for measuring visibility in the AI era separates presence, prominence, portrayal and persuasion precisely because they move independently, and collapsing them yields a figure nobody can act on.

What should you do this week?

Four steps, in order. First, split the AI Assistant channel by source and write down today's counts and rates, because that baseline is impossible to recreate later. Second, choose one key event and hold its definition still for a full quarter. Third, retire external conversion multiples from internal decks and replace them with your own denominator, however small it currently is.

Fourth, put the effort upstream of the click. If the answer never names you, there is no visit to convert, and that is a citation and evidence problem living upstream of your analytics.

Be honest about timing when you present it. Retrieval and evidence work surfaces over weeks to months, measurement variance alone forbids a guaranteed outcome, and anyone selling a promised conversion lift on this channel is selling against the published record.
